Comparing Spain with Lawton, Oklahoma

Compare Climate information for Spain and Lawton, Oklahoma

Is Spain warmer or hotter than Lawton, Oklahoma?

On average across the year, Spain is approximately as hot as Lawton, Oklahoma . Spain has an average temperature of 17°C/63°F and Lawton, Oklahoma has an average temperature of 17°C/63°F.

Spain's hottest month is July, with an average maximum temperature of 30°C/86°F, which is not hotter than Lawton, Oklahoma's hottest month (also July, with an average maximum temperature of 36°C/97°F).

Is Spain colder or cooler than Lawton, Oklahoma?

On average across the year, Spain is approximately as cold as Lawton, Oklahoma . Spain has an average minimum temperature of 12°C/54°F and Lawton, Oklahoma has an average minimum temperature of 10°C/50°F.



Spain's coldest month is January, with an average minimum temperature of 6°C/43°F, which is not colder than Lawton, Oklahoma's coldest month (also January, with an average minimum temperature of -3°C/27°F).

Does Spain have more rain than Lawton, Oklahoma?

On average across the year, no, Spain has less rain than Lawton, Oklahoma. Spain has an average annual rainfall of 618mm and Lawton, Oklahoma has an average annual rainfall of 747mm.

Spain's wettest month is November, with an average monthly rainfall of 83mm, which is drier than Lawton, Oklahoma's wettest month (May, with an average monthly rainfall of 135mm).
